Boiling Point Calculator

1. What is a Boiling Point Calculator?

Definition: This calculator determines the boiling point of a substance at a new pressure using the Clausius–Clapeyron relation, based on a known pressure, boiling point, and latent heat of vaporization for the substance.

Purpose: It is used in chemistry and engineering to predict boiling points under varying pressures, aiding in process design, safety analysis, and material handling.

2. How Does the Calculator Work?

The calculator uses the Clausius–Clapeyron relation:

\[ \ln\left(\frac{P_1}{P_2}\right) = -\frac{\Delta H}{R} \times \left(\frac{1}{T_1} - \frac{1}{T_2}\right) \]

Where:

  • \( P_1 \): Pressure at state 1 (predefined for the selected material, e.g., 1013.25 hPa)
  • \( P_2 \): Pressure at state 2 (user input)
  • \( T_1 \): Boiling point at state 1 (predefined for the selected material, in °C)
  • \( T_2 \): Boiling point at state 2 (calculated, in K, then converted to °C, °F, K)
  • \( \Delta H \): Latent heat of vaporization (J/mol, predefined for each material, e.g., 23,350 J/mol for Ammonia, originally 23.35 kJ/mol)
  • \( R \): Gas constant, 8.314 J/(K·mol)
